The following topics are included in this 2-book combo:
Book 1: Many people underestimate the value of awareness and consciousness when it comes to learning. Keeping information in that big brain of yours can be challenging if you don't apply the right methods to do so.
For you to learn how to learn, or to remember what you have observed, it's mandatory that you trigger your senses to retain information faster and more efficiently. This can be done by understanding the topics in this book, which include using the said awareness to take in information at a faster pace, and using visual means to support you. Do you use flashcards, computer games, or other studying techniques? These will all be addressed.
Book 2: Many people struggle with learning. They either take too long or don't retain the information they have learned.
Here, you will learn more about how to improve all that. The author will take you through a study of learning styles, teaching yourself instead of having to be taught, and the best ways to study harder, faster, and more effectively. The book touches on memorization techniques and poses the question if those techniques are good or bad for learning.
The details in this book can definitely help you with your desire to become better at studying and remembering things.
